I have to say, this plane has always been very intriguing to me: first time a WW2 plane had ejection seats, onboard radar, guns firing at a upward 45 degree angle (correct me if I'm wrong) to stay away from tail and dorsal bomber gunners, the seat configuration (pilot and radar operator back to back), and a bulletproof shield to protect the pilot... Really interesting stuff to me.
